Zhejiang is famous for its Longquan celadon, the porcelain crafts which reached its popularity in the Song Dynasty (960-1279). The Zhejiang Provincial Museum will open on June 18 an exhibit of 20 pieces of Longquan celadon, among other finds, discovered from the hoard in Jinyu village in 1991, Suining, Sichuan province. The exhibit will run through Aug 18.
